LONDON – Two young clubbers suspected of taking ecstasy have died after separate dance music events at London’s Alexandra Palace at the weekend.

The men, aged 20 and 21, were admitted to a north London hospital yesterday morning and were pronounced dead within seven hours of each other.

The 21-year-old is thought to have attended an all-night party called Bass Culture, which started on Friday. The 20-year-old is believed to have attended a night called Epic, starting on Saturday and running into yesterday.

A second 20-year-old man who was also believed to have attended the event on Saturday night was admitted to hospital and was in a serious but stable condition yesterday. – (PA)
